How to Draw a Bench
Step 1:
Draw a long, horizontal rectangle to represent the top view of the bench seat.
Step 2:
Add another horizontal rectangle below the first one.
Step 3:
Add one more horizontal rectangle below the second one.
Step 4:
Draw two vertical rectangles beneath the seat on each end to represent the side view of the bench’s legs.
Step 5:
Add a horizontal rectangle at the bottom of the legs for the base, ensuring it’s parallel to the seat’s top.
Step 6:
Add additional horizontal rectangles as illustrated in the picture below.
Step 7:
Connect the legs to the base with short vertical lines, showing the bench’s structure and stability.
Step 8:
Draw two shorter vertical rectangles at each end of the backrest to complete the rear legs.
Step 9:
Finally, color your bench, typically with brown for the wood and perhaps a different color for the legs if they’re made of metal.
